This week, the No Brains, No Lightbulbs hosts formally recognize Beth for once, those jerks. Then the crew invites radio icon Henry Lake into the studio to discuss Atlanta restaurants and colleges, Kansas City barbecue, and the 1997 cinematic classic "Love Jones." Sean labors through some baby-name trivia (2:55), Chuck explores the history of so-called "national teams" (18:22), and Sean tests Henry Lake's "Love Jones" knowledge with our grossest round title yet (24:11). Finally, Sean rallies the proletariat for Labor Day with some semi-rapid fire union trivia to close the show (37:22).
